Andreas Granqvist, Mikael Lustig, Sebastian Larsson and Pontus Jansson have all been leaders on the field in recent years.

Now everyone has left the national team.

Then SVT Sports expert Daniel Nannskog wants to see others step forward and take on that role.

- It will be extremely important.

It will be exciting to see who steps into those roles.

Lindelöf is a guy who has a lot of weight, but he is not the player who talks, steers and sets.

Now he will be forced to take that role, he says about the defense and continues:

- It's the same in midfield.

Albin Ekdal and Kristoffer Olsson must talk properly

The first match during the World Cup qualifiers is Spain at home in Stockholm on September 2.

Then Nannskog wants to see that Sweden has more ball than when they took a point against the Spaniards in the European Championships earlier this summer.

- You have a lot of skilled players who should be able to own the ball more than they did during the European Championship play-offs.

I hope you dare to play, but not naively.

You have to know when to play, when to own the ball.
